Mayfield Passing Stats and Trends
- Mayfield passes for 233.1 yards per game, 8.4 less than his over/under on Sunday.
- In four of eight matchups this season, he has thrown for more than 241.5 yards.
- Mayfield has thrown for over his season prop average (231.7 yards) by 1.4 yards per game.
- Mayfield has gone over his passing yards prop total in three of six opportunities this year.
- In seven of eight games this year, he has thrown a touchdown pass — and four of those games included multiple TD passes.
- Mayfield has thrown an interception in four of eight games this season, but not more than one in a single game.

Buccaneers Vs. Titans Stats and Trends
- The Titans are giving up 223 passing yards per game this year, the NFL’s 16th-ranked pass defense.
- With 279.4 passing yards allowed per game on defense, which ranks second-worst in the NFL, the Buccaneers have had to rely on their 15th-ranked passing offense (224.3 passing yards per contest) to keep them in games.
- The Buccaneers rank third-worst in rushing offense (78.3 rushing yards per game), but they’ve been better on defense, ranking ninth with 92.9 rushing yards allowed per game.
- In addition to 6 yards per play allowed on defense, which ranks fourth-worst in the NFL, the Buccaneers have put up the 23rd-ranked yards-per-play average on offense (5.1).
